What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Massage Therapist at Hand and Stone,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Massage Therapist at Hand and Stone, you need a state-issued massage therapy license, in-depth knowledge of anatomy, and proficiency in various massage modalities. Familiarity with booking software, client management systems, and sanitation protocols is typically required. Strong interpersonal skills, active listening, and a customer-focused attitude help build client trust and promote repeat business. These skills ensure safe, effective treatments and foster a positive client experience in a professional spa setting.

What opportunities for professional development and advancement are available for massage therapists at Hand and Stone?

At Hand and Stone, massage therapists often have access to ongoing training programs, specialty certifications, and mentorship opportunities designed to enhance their skills. Many locations encourage therapists to expand their expertise in areas such as hot stone, sports, or prenatal massage, which can lead to increased earning potential. Additionally, therapists who demonstrate leadership abilities may advance into lead therapist or management roles within the spa. The supportive team environment and focus on continuing education help foster both personal and professional growth.

What is a Hand and Stone Massage Therapist?

A Hand and Stone Massage Therapist is a licensed professional who provides massage and facial services at Hand & Stone Massage and Facial Spa locations. They are trained to perform a variety of therapeutic massage techniques, such as Swedish, deep tissue, and hot stone massages, as well as facial treatments. These therapists are focused on helping clients relax, relieve pain, and improve their overall wellness in a spa environment. They also assess client needs, recommend personalized treatments, and maintain a clean, comfortable workspace.
